Output 3b40bda31c24b6b96a299ed947063cf0d9c515521d4536595df1889a2179e096:7

value
17002809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d884e0e866a0efe21aa87a5401a9200eae07dd2 OP_EQUAL
address
MU6WrTPfKLwFkui5o7z5sHonYcF34av8pD
transaction
3b40bda31c24b6b96a299ed947063cf0d9c515521d4536595df1889a2179e096
spent
true